Vehicle Stolen from Outside Local Eatery
Troy Police were called to Kerby's Koney Island on Monday on reports that an employee's Plymouth Neon had been stolen from the parking lot. The incident happened sometime between 7:30 and 8:45 p.m.
Home Invasion on Century Street
Troy Police responded to a call from a residence on Century Street just before 4:30 p.m. Tuesday. A woman living at an apartment there told police that she discovered, upon returning home, that the rear glass door to her apartment had been broken and the apartment had been ransacked. Jewelry, electronics and cash were missing from the home.

Student's Cell Phone Stolen During School Hours
A student at Athens High School told police that his cell phone was stolen from his backpack on Monday afternoon. The student had left the backpack unsecured in his gym locker room. The incident happened between 2:10 p.m. and 3:30 p.m.
Attempted Auto Break-In at Oakland Mall
Troy Police were called to the parking lot of Oakland Mall Tuesday where it was discovered that a Chrysler 300 had been damaged during an apparent break-in. The driver’s side window was smashed and the ignition was broken during an unsuccessful attempt to steal the car. The incident was reported to have happened between 9:45 a.m. and 6:17 p.m.
